A new experimental system to bring quantum technologies closer to students
SMRTR summary
Quantum physics is experiencing a second revolution, driving advancements in computing, internet, and other fields. A University of Barcelona team has designed new equipment to help students understand complex quantum concepts, including quantum entanglement and Bell inequalities, through hands-on experiments in about 1-2 hours.
